Almost anyone who eats french fries will at some point eat a McCain french fry. One of every three fries sold worldwide comes from McCain which translates into one hundred million servings of McCain french fries each and every day.
Founded by two brothers, Harrison and Wallace McCain, their first plant opened in 1957 in a tiny rural village in Canada. Over fifty years later, McCain has become the world’s only truly global french fry producer.
McCain Foods USA entered the U.S. market more than 30 years ago and is a leading supplier of frozen potato and snack food products for the foodservice markets, which includes major national food chains. McCain also supplies retail grocery chains with both McCain and private label potato products. Popular McCain frozen snack foods are sold under the Moore’s, Anchor and Brew City brands, and the Ellio’s frozen pizza brand.
McCain Foods Limited is an international leader in the frozen food industry employing over 20,000 people and operating 57 production facilities on six continents. A privately-held company headquartered in Canada, McCain has annual sales of over C$6 billion and is the world’s largest producer of french fries and potato specialties. The company’s products can be found in thousands of restaurants and supermarket freezers in more than 130 countries around the world

Our Heritage - A Commitment to Quality and Innovation
The Best of Both Worlds
In February 2001, two of the turkey industry's leading companies, Jennie-O Foods, Inc., and The Turkey Store Company, merged to create a new, single company - Jennie-O Turkey Store, Inc.
Jennie-O Turkey Store offers the most extensive turkey product assortment combining tradition and heritage with fresh premium turkey store products to create healthy, convenient, flavorful year-round meal solutions for today’s consumers.
A History of Innovation
Jennie-O Foods started in the 1940’s as a vision of the Minnesota-native entrepreneur and part-time turkey grower, Earl B. Olson, who purchased his first turkey processing plant in 1949 in Willmar, Minnesota. Throughout the decades, the company named after Earl’s daughter, Jennifer, grew and thrived. Jennie-O Foods was acquired by Hormel Foods Corporation in 1986.
In 1922, Wallace Jerome, founder of The Turkey Store Company, started the business of raising turkeys when he was just 13 years old. He purchased a three-story barn in 1941 that was used for all stages of turkey production. In 1950, he purchased and equipped his first full-scale turkey processing plant. The Turkey Store Company was acquired by Hormel Foods Corporation in 2001 and merged with Jennie-O Foods becoming Jennie-O Turkey Store.
What began as the visions of two entrepreneurs has turned into one of the world’s largest processors and marketers of turkey products.

Pactiv Corporation (NYSE: PTV) is a leader in the consumer and foodservice/food packaging markets it serves. With 2009 sales of $3.4 billion, Pactiv derives more than 80 percent of its sales from market sectors in which it holds the No. 1 or No. 2 market-share position. Pactiv’s Hefty® brand products include waste bags, slider storage bags, disposable tableware, and disposable cookware. Pactiv’s foodservice/food packaging offering is one of the broadest in the industry, including both custom and stock products in a variety of materials.
